Why choose Lip Blush?

Lip blush is a popular choice for those seeking a permanent make-up treatment that offers a long-lasting color enhancement without the need for daily reapplication. You can ditch the lip liner and indulge in smudge free kisses. Here are a few reasons why you might consider getting lip blush:

  • Long Lasting Results: The colour typically lasts 1-3 years. Clients will usually book yearly colour boosts to maintain the vibrancy as it will naturally fade over time. However this is still a tattoo so will not fade entirely.

The Process - What to expect

The is not a “One size fits all” we all have different lip shapes, skin texture, tissue depth and pigmentation. The first step to your Lip Blush journey is the consultation to go through all of these factors and asses the best method and create a bespoke colour for your unique features.

We will then Map out the lip shape to create a more defined cupids bow and sharper edges analyising the vermillion border to maximise your lip surface area.

Then the tattooing fun starts, firstly creating a fine line to lock in the lip shape before I do a first pass over the skin to open the lip tissue for the secondary numbing. After 5 minutes of numbing we will go over the area a 2-3 times to deposit the colour and ensure it settles nicely into the skin.

Once finished I will ensure you are happy with the intital results and go over the aftercare and what to expect in the next few days throughout the healing process and book in your 6 week top up appointment.
